In a circle with centre \(O\), \(AB\) is a chord. \(M\) is the midpoint of \(AB\).

(a) Describe the relationship between the line segment \(OM\) and the chord \(AB\).

(b) If the radius of the circle is \(10\text{ cm}\) and the length of the chord \(AB\) is \(16\text{ cm}\), find the length of \(OM\).

In the figure, \( AB \) is a diameter of a circle with centre \( O \). \( C \) is a point on the circumference. The tangent to the circle at \( C \) intersects the extension of the diameter \( AB \) at the point \( P \). \( D \) is a point on \( AB \) such that \( CD \perp AB \).
(a) Prove that \( \triangle PAC \sim \triangle PCB \).
(b) Suppose \( AD = 9 \) and \( BD = 4 \).
    (i) Find the length of \( CD \).
    (ii) Find the length of \( PC \).
(c) A student claims that the area of \( \triangle OCP \) is more than five times the area of \( \triangle BCD \). Do you agree? Explain your answer.
